Taxonomic Classification

Rank alpine saxifrage Apulian Garlic
Kingdom same Plantae (Plants)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um same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Liliopsida (Monocots)
Order Saxifragales (Saxifragales) Asparagales (Asparagales)
Family Saxifragaceae Amaryllidaceae
Genus Micranthes Allium
Species Micranthes nivalis Allium apulum

Evolutionary Relationship

alpine saxifrage and Apulian Garlic share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Magnoliophyta. (Flowering Plants)
